Before the Spotlight

Jeffrey Lamar Williams was born on August 16, 1991, in Atlanta, Georgia, USA. Williams is the tenth among eleven children. His mother struggled to provide for this big family. Growing up in the rough streets of Jonesboro South projects, Williams and his siblings were involved in gang-related activities. Other rappers like Ludacris and 2 Chainz grew up in the same neighborhood.

Tragically, Williams had to witness his brother getting shot and killed in front of him. Another one of his brothers was imprisoned for murder. Williams was a troublemaker at school and broke a teacher’s arm in middle school. He spent four years in juvenile detention. At 17, he became a father and needed to provide for his child. Around this time, Williams discovered his passion for music and decided to pursue it.

The Journey to Success

Williams started making music in 2010. Between 2011 and 2012, he released three mixtapes under the “I Came From Nothing” series.  His talent was scouted by Gucci Mane who signed him to his record label. His following mixtapes were well-received by music critics. Numerous publications mentioned his name as an up-and-coming artist. Various artists remixed his songs including Nicki Minaj and he collaborated with prominent rappers like Metro Boomin.

In 2014, Williams signed a management deal with Birdman’s Rich Gang, contrary to rumors about him signing with the label. Williams’s debut album was delayed due to copyright problems with Lil Wayne. He signed with 300 Entertainment in the same year. Williams began collaborating with more famous artists like Drake, Kanye West, and Ariana Grande.

In 2019, Wiliams released his debut album “So Much Fun” on his 28th birthday. It debuted atop the Billboard 200 chart. His second studio album, “Punk,” was released in 2021 and was a great commercial success. The album featured a variety of famous rappers like Future, Post Malone, A$AP Rocky, and Juice Wrld.

The Private Side

Young Thug is the father of six children from four women but remains unmarried. He got engaged to Jerrika Karlae in 2015. The engagement was broken in 2020 by Karlae who claimed that Williams was abusive. 

Young Thug has eccentric fashion taste and a wardrobe that predominantly contains women’s clothes. His sexual orientation is often doubted. He is an active philanthropist who joined the “#fightpovertyagain” movement and donated the revenue of a concert to Planned Parenthood.

Williams has faced countless lawsuits and legal troubles due to charges of firearm and drug possession, assault, and other gang-related crimes. In 2022, he was charged among the 28 people from YSL in a 56-count RICO Act indictment in the state court. He was imprisoned in May.
